UV-Fenton催化氧化法对采油废水中多环芳烃的处理效果

Catalytic oxidation of polycyclic aromatic hydrocarbons in oil field wastewater by UV-Fenton

摘要

Abstract

It is difficult to remove a variety of polycyclic aromatic hydrocarbons(PAHs) existing in the wastewater generated from oil and gas production.This study focused on the UV-Fenton method and the treatment efficiency for PAHs.The orthogonal test and single factor experiments were applied to examine the influence of the dosage of Fe2+ and H2O2,pH and UV(254 nm) irradiation time on the removal rates of phenanthrene and fluorene in the water samples.The results showed that the optimum operation conditions for phenanthrene and fluorene removal(initial concentration of 1 000 μg/L) were determined as Fe2+ dosage of 1.8 mmol/L,H2O2 dosage of 0.15 mmol/L,pH value of 4,exposure time of 1.25 h,the removal rates was 71.9%.
